Is baobab good for immune support?

Yes, baobab is one of the most complete natural sources of immune-supporting nutrients you can add to your diet. Your immune system is not a single organ you can switch on. It is a network that depends on daily nutrition, and three things matter most: how much vitamin C you get, how well your body absorbs it, and the health of your gut. Baobab delivers on all three.

Vitamin C, in serious amounts: A single serving of baobab powder provides well over 100% of your daily recommended intake of vitamin C. Unlike most animals, the human body cannot make its own vitamin C, so it must come from what you eat, every single day. Vitamin C is shown in research to support the production and function of white blood cells, which is your body's first line of defence.

Whole-food absorption: The vitamin C in baobab is naturally occurring in a whole food, which means it arrives alongside the fiber, minerals and plant compounds it grows with. Research suggests that vitamin C from whole foods is more readily absorbed by the body than synthetic tablets, by up to 20-50%.

The gut connection: Around 70% of your immune cells live in your gut. Baobab powder is almost 50% fiber, which acts as a prebiotic, feeding the beneficial bacteria that keep your digestive system and your immune system working properly.

The vitamins and minerals in baobab

Every batch of our baobab powder is independently lab tested, and the figures below come straight from those results.

Vitamin C: Our baobab powder tests at 410mg of vitamin C per 100g, around seven times more than oranges gram for gram, and a single 12g serving delivers 49.2mg, over 100% of your daily recommended intake. Vitamin C supports normal immune function, contributes to normal energy release and helps protect cells from oxidative stress.

Prebiotic fiber: Our powder is almost 50% fiber, two thirds soluble and one third insoluble. Prebiotic fiber feeds the friendly bacteria in your gut, and a healthy gut is where the majority of your immune activity actually happens.

Zinc: This essential nutrient supports the development and function of immune cells and helps your body heal and repair. The human body cannot store zinc, so it needs to come from your diet regularly. Baobab naturally contains zinc, along with the wide spread of minerals the whole fruit provides.

Folate and minerals: Folate helps your body make new cells, including the immune cells you replace constantly. It is a vitamin many diets run low on, and baobab provides it naturally in every serving. Every serving also carries potassium, calcium, magnesium and iron, the minerals that support everyday energy, muscle function and wellbeing through winter.

Antioxidants: Antioxidants help protect your cells from oxidative stress, the wear caused by pollution, poor sleep and illness. Baobab is one of the richest natural sources of antioxidants of any whole food.

How to take baobab every day

Baobab works best as a daily habit, not an occasional fix. One serving a day keeps your vitamin C intake covered year round, and winter is when your body will thank you for it most. Here are the easiest ways to make baobab part of your daily routine:

1. Mixed into water:
Stir 1 to 2 tablespoons of baobab powder into a glass of water each morning. Baobab has a very mild, tangy flavour, and mixes in easily without being overpowering. A full 2 tablespoon serving covers over 100% of your daily vitamin C needs.

2. In smoothies:
Blend a serving into your morning smoothie. The flavour is subtle enough to disappear into whatever you are blending, and it adds a gentle citrus lift along with the nutrition.

3. Sprinkled over breakfast:
Sprinkle it over granola, muesli, yoghurt or porridge. An easy habit that turns the breakfast you already eat into your daily vitamin C source.

4. In baked goods or meals:
Baobab bakes beautifully into granola bars, muffins, breads and biscuits, and works just as well in dressings and desserts. Browse our recipes for ideas to get you started.

5. Baobab capsules for busy days:
Travelling, working long days or simply not a powder person? Our baobab capsules deliver the same 100% natural baobab fruit powder in a convenient form. Take 3 to 4 capsules daily with water, and your baobab habit goes everywhere with you.
